📊 Salaries Eraring teaching follow NSW scales (2024 updates), adjusted for regional loading (2.5-5%). Public sector dominates, with private competitive. Factors: experience, qualifications (Masters +5-10%), allowances ($3k-$10k rural/remote, applicable here). Superannuation 11.5%, plus benefits like salary packaging.
National avg teacher salary $98k; Eraring aligns but COL 20% below Sydney boosts take-home. Entry graduates $85,066 (Band 1); proficient $109k avg. Compare: Sydney $5k higher but rents double.

☀️ Eraring enjoys a humid subtropical climate (Cfa), ideal for year-round school activities. BOM data: Annual avg 19°C, 1,100mm rain evenly spread. Summers (Dec-Feb) 22-28°C highs, humid, perfect for lake swims/field trips; rarely >35°C. Winters (Jun-Aug) 9-18°C, mild/dry, enabling outdoor sports without disruption.
Spring/autumn transitional, blooming flora enhances nature studies. Impacts: Minimal closures (avg 2 storm days/yr), supports outdoor ed like fishing derbies. Tips: Sunscreen/sunsmart programs essential; wet days boost indoor tech lessons. Newcomers: Visit spring for mild 20°C, optimal interviews. Compared to Sydney (wetter), Eraring's 250 sunny days foster active lifestyles, reducing teacher burnout.
